VCE has many products for enterprises of different sizes and needs. Vblock System 100 addresses the needs of remote and distributed operations as well as mid-sized businesses; Vblock System 200 offers mid-sized organizations a highly efficient, virtualized infrastructure to run their entire business. Vblock System 300 was built to support mission-critical enterprise applications with the capacity, flexibility, and performance to run VDI, mixed workloads and essential cloud services. Vblock System 700 provides unprecedented scalability and configurability as well as reliably runs thousands of virtual machines and desktops supporting mission-critical applications such as S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Exchange, Microsoft SharePoint, VDI, and more.

VCE was formed by Cisco and EMC with investments from VMware and Intel, recently partnered with SAP AG to deliver SAP HANA’ software, a data analysis tool, pre-installed on an optimized and purpose-built Vblock’ Specialized System. This allows their clients to deploy mission-critical systems that analyze and transact large amounts of data in real-time. The Vblock’ Specialized System for SAP HANA has been certified by SAP for running SAP HANA following extensive validation and testing.
